Remolacha Posted November 12, 2013 Author Share Posted November 12, 2013 Biopsy results are in. Not what I was hoping for I expected them to find cancer in the spleen, but was hoping it had not spread, and was a slow growing type. It has spread, to both the liver and the lymph node, so probably is through out her system. The pathologist says it is a round cell tumor, probably histiocyticsarcoma, which is fairly aggressive. It could be some form of lymphoma, he is running some more tests, but thinks the histiocyticsarcoma is most likely. I will schedule a consult with the oncologist to see what choices I have. She is, as one of my friends put it, "a tough old bird". Her surgeon said the same, she never stopped fighting, when a lot of dogs just give up, so I will do what I can for her. Remolacha Posted November 15, 2013 Author Share Posted November 15, 2013 Molly started chemotherapy today. The oncologist thought it was worth a shot, she has seen dogs with worse cases of this particular type of cancer get months of good quality life, a least one into complete remission. I realize there are no guarantees, and the odds aren't great, but she is such a fighter, I feel like I have to give her a chance. For those of you interested in the gory details , she is getting doxorubicin (adriamycin), a dose today, another in two weeks, then another ultrasound to see what response there has been. Depending on how things go, they might consider adding or alternating with CCNU (lomustine). I just hope the side effects aren't bad and it helps.
